L.BOLD MEETS WIPO DIRECTOR-GENERAL

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ia /MONTSAME/ The Minister of Foreign Affairs L.Bold met on Thursday with Mr Francis Gurry, the Director-General of the World Intellectual Property Organization (WIPO). The sides have exchanged views on the participation of Mongolia in the multilateral system of intellectual property protection and on the cooperation between Mongolia and the WIPO. The Minister said that the new cabinet of Mongolia will continue supporting a reform policy of the WIPO, and then expressed a willingness to establish a cooperation memorandum between Mongolia and the WIPO in order to make the further collaboration effective. He invited Mr Gurry to visit Mongolia and to get acquainted with efforts of Mongolia to develop the intellectual property system. In response, Mr Gurry highly appreciated Mongolia's active participation in the WIPO's activities since joining the organization. Then he promised to support Mongolia for contributing to specific goals at the intellectual property sector and increasing the Mongolia's representation at the WIPO.
